Earthquake Preparedness is Key

The San Diego County earthquake serves as a reminder of the importance of earthquake preparedness. Southern California is located in a seismically active region, and earthquakes can occur at any time. Residents and visitors alike are encouraged to take steps to prepare for earthquakes, including:

Creating an earthquake emergency plan Securing heavy objects and furniture to walls Practicing earthquake drills Having a disaster supply kit on hand

By taking these steps, individuals can help minimize the risk of injury and damage in the event of an earthquake. The San Diego County earthquake may have been a wake-up call for some, but it also serves as a reminder of the importance of being prepared for the unexpected.
